What's New in Strada Dashboard v1.12

Version 1.12 is a huge upgrade!

Here is a Summary:

  1. Improved Commute Scoring - We tweaked the commute scoring a little bit to make it more fair.
  2. 10 Hz. Bluetooth GPS Support - If your Android device is connected to a bluetooth-based GPS device, Strada Dashboard will automatically update the dashboard at up to ten times per second.  If you don’t have one connected, it will go at the fastest your phone’s built-in GPS can support (which is typically around one per second).
  3. Commute Logging - Saves your commutes to your phone.
  4. Added a Commutes tab - Shows a summary of your past commutes, with the most recent entries showing up on top.
  5. Added a Commute Detail screen - Shows detailed information of a commute.  You get to this screen by pressing an entry from the Commutes tab.
  6. Time Category indicator - Shows on the middle-left side of the Dashboard screen whether your current speed goes under Idle Time, Slow Time, or Fast Time.

What's New in v 1.10

Here are the biggest changes to Strada in v1.10:

Full Landscape Support

Previously, only one landscape orientation was supported.  If you use your phone on the other landscape orientation, you end up with a reversed screen.  In v1.10, when you rotate your phone to the other landscape orientation, the screen elements will rotate to match the new orientation.



Speed Warning Adjustments

Speed Warning for the Street is now triggered only at the Street Threshold + 5 mph (or kmh).  So, if you set it to 40mph, Speed Warning will trigger when you reach 41mph - 45mph.  Once you reach 46mph, the warning display turns off.  It is assuming you know what you're doing.

Likewise, for the Freeway (aka Motorway, Autobahn, Autostrada, Highway), Speed Warning is triggered only at Freeway Threshold + 10mph (or kmh).  If you set it to 70mph, Speed Warning stays active from 71mph - 80mph.  After that, it assumes you know what you're doing.


Travel Time

Renamed Elapsed Time into a more user-friendly Travel Time.

Strada Dashboard App Privacy Policy

The Strada Dashboard app for Android has full respect for your privacy.  Here are the details.

Accounts

There are none. We don't want to know who you are. When you install Strada Dashboard, you're ready to start using it.  No accounts need to be set up.

App Usage Statistics

We use Google Analytics to track aggregate app usage.  This does not identify your name, phone number, or email.  For the full Terms of Service, go to http://www.google.com/analytics/terms/us.html

Contributing Traffic Information

You have full control over whether or not the Strada app sends us fully anonymized traffic information, which will be used for upcoming features.  Under Settings, look for "Contribute Traffic Information."  Leave it Checked to continue sending traffic information, or Uncheck it to opt-out.
